Who we are
NAAFI Break South Tyneside is a friendly, welcoming drop-in service for the Armed Forces community, whether you're currently serving, reservist, a veteran, a family member or a loved one. Based in South Shields, we meet on the 1st and 3rd Wednesday of each month between 10am-12pm, offering a relaxed space to connect, chat with like-minded people and share experiences.
Our aim is to bring people together, combat isolation, and build a supportive network. We offer signposting to relevant services, highlight local events and opportunities, and most importantly - a warm brew and good conversation at no cost.
It’s a place to reconnect with familiar camaraderie, meet others who understand the unique experiences of military life, and support one another in adapting to civilian life. Whether you're looking for advice, friendship, or simply a space to feel understood, NAAFI Break is here for you.
No booking needed = just drop in and be part of something that understands the military community.
Patron of NAAFI Break South Tyneside is Lieutenant General Robin Brims who has served as our patron since 2020.
